2. Material composition and composition information
The composition of the mixture-including all carcinogens, the content of harmful substances exceeds 1%, and the content of carcinogens is 0. 1%. OSHA PEL- Whether the time-weighted average limit is 8 hours per day or the maximum concentration exposure limit is in the OSHA list. The unit is ppm or mg/m_. ACGIH TLV- the maximum exposure limit recommended by the American government industrial health conference.
3. Hazard identification
Health effects-acute and chronic effects of materials and test results, which adversely affect the carcinogenicity of over-exposure of target organs or systems.

7. Operation and storage
Provide safe storage and safe use of materials.
8. Exposure control/personal protection
Types of protective equipment, including gloves, clothes, eye protection devices and respiratory protection devices (if protective covers, glove boxes or extra ventilation are needed). Management control measures, such as pre-placement and regular physical examination, will indicate the type of shower and eye washing facilities.
9. Physical and chemical characteristics
These chemical information generally include physical properties such as boiling point, melting point, vapor pressure, specific gravity, solubility in water and evaporation rate, such as physical state, appearance and smell.
10, stability/reaction
What causes the instability and incompatibility of stable substances? If dangerous decomposition products are possible, conditions can also be included.

Role of MSDS:
In international trade, the quality of MSDS is an important symbol to measure the strength, image and management level of an enterprise. 1. Provide information about chemical hazards and protect chemical users.
2, to ensure safe operation, to provide technical information for the formulation of dangerous chemicals safety operation procedures.
3. Provide technical information for emergency rescue and emergency response.
4 to guide the safe production, circulation and use of chemicals.
5. It is an important basis and information source for chemical registration management.
